Problems solved by technology
Carbon airgel is a new type of lightweight nanoporous amorphous carbon material with a porosity as high as 80-98%, a pore size of less than 50nm, a network colloid particle size of 3-20mn, and a specific surface area of 600-1000m2 / g , the density range is 0.05-0.80g / cm3, because of its unique structure and performance characteristics, it can be used in the field of agricultural fertilizers to develop high-efficiency fertilizers, but the current status of fertilizers with functional nano-carbon aerogels It has been reported that little is known about the variety and nutrition. How to use the efficacy of nano-carbon aerogels to realize fertilizers with rich varieties and comprehensive nutrition is of great significance to the cultivation of plants.

Embodiment
[0016] A kind of muskmelon high-efficiency fertilizer added with plant active extract carbon aerogel described in the present embodiment is characterized in that it comprises the following components by weight: carboxymethyl chitosan 21, N. methylpyrrolidone 2.85, polyethylene Alcohol 2.2, raw pear essence 1.1, nano silver ion 0.25, brick tea extract 0.25, aloe extract 0.25, lemon extract 0.24, andrographis paniculata extract 0.15, lavender extract 0.17, soluble chitosan 4.1, nano zeolite powder 1.2, tofu Waste water 45, whey powder 25, silkworm excrement 17, decomposed traditional Chinese medicine residue 31, bryophytes 33.5, active selenium-enriched yeast powder 3.15, calcium lignosulfonate 2.15, mannitol 1.55, ferrous sulfate heptahydrate 1.15, sulfuric acid monohydrate Manganese 0.65, copper sulfate pentahydrate 0.45, amino acid 1.7, D. sodium erythorbate 2.2, polylactic acid 31, methyl methacrylate 3.5, nano kaolin 7.5, appropriate amount of water.

Abstract
The invention belongs to the field of fruit fertilizer and particularly discloses efficient muskmelon fertilizer with plant active extract carbon aerogel added. The fertilizer is characterized by being prepared from components in parts by weight as follows: carboxymethyl chitosan, N-methyl pyrrolidone, polyvinyl alcohol, pear essence, nano silver ions, a brick tea extract solution, soluble chitosan, nano zeolite powder, silkworm excrement, composted traditional Chinese medicine residues, bryophyte, active selenium-enriched yeast powder, amino acid, polylactic acid, nano kaolin and the like. The silkworm excrement, the composted traditional Chinese medicine residues and the bryophyte are fermented, the muskmelon fertilizer is prepared, the nutrition is rich, dewatering can be realized, the humidity of soil can be regulated, the traditional Chinese medicine residues are fermented to provide growth-promoting efficient nutrient substances convenient to absorb and utilize for muskmelons, meanwhile, the stable plant active extract carbon aerogel is added to the fertilizer, the activity of the plant active extract is guaranteed, the slow-release time is prolonged, the absorbing and utilizing efficiency of the fertilizer is also improved, the flavor of the muskmelons is enriched jointly, and efficient cultivation of the muskmelons is promoted.
